From: Runner
Date: 04-May-23




Apparently the Metis hunters just rolled the ball down the muzzle and held the gun vertical until they quickly took the shot before the ball rolled back out.

What is certain is that they did use muzzleloaders to very good effect from horseback as ludicrous as that may seem.
